Can I Afford to Live in Syracuse vs Montgomery on $100K?

Here's how a $100K/year salary plays out in both cities after taxes, rent, and core living expenses โ€” based on Q1 2026 data.

Syracuse, NY
$5,746/mo take-home
Rent: $1,200/mo (21% of take-home)
Very comfortable
Montgomery, AL
$5,904/mo take-home
Rent: $1,050/mo (18% of take-home)
Very comfortable

Monthly budget breakdown

Expense
Syracuse
NY
Montgomery
AL
Monthly take-home (est.)$5,746$5,904
1BR rent$1,200$1,050
Groceries (est.)$376$353
Transport (est.)$65$38
Utilities$180$170
Internet$63$58
Left after essentials$3,862/month$4,235/month
